PAR Overview and Recent Performance

PAR Technology Corporation provides omnichannel cloud-based software and hardware solutions for restaurants and retail worldwide, including POS terminals, loyalty platforms like Punchh, and payment services under its Operator Cloud suite. TOST Overview and Recent Performance

Toast, Inc. delivers a cloud-based digital platform for restaurant operations, featuring POS, payroll, inventory management, and integrated payment processing across the U.S. and internationally. Head-to-Head Comparison

PAR Technology and Toast both target restaurant tech but differ in scale and focus: PAR integrates hardware like kiosks and drive-thru systems with SaaS, while TOST prioritizes end-to-end cloud SaaS and fintech payments, processing significant U.S. restaurant volume. Growth drivers for TOST include rapid revenue expansion and profitability, contrasting PAR's reliance on legacy migrations amid losses. Recent momentum favors TOST's stability versus PAR's volatility. Risk factors highlight PAR's cash burn and execution delays against TOST's competitive pressures. Sector exposure ties both to hospitality recovery, with market sentiment leaning toward TOST for proven scale.

Industries' Descriptions

@Packaged Software (-0.22% weekly)

Packaged software comprises multiple software programs bundled together and sold as a group. For example, Microsoft Office includes multiple applications such as Excel, Word, and PowerPoint. In some cases, buying a bundled product is cheaper than purchasing each item individually[s20] . Microsoft Corporation, Oracle Corp. and Adobe are some major American packaged software makers.

@Computer Communications (-2.05% weekly)

Computer communications industry develops technology that allows computing devices to exchange data with each other using connections/data links between nodes. Common types of computer network include Cloud (IAN), Internet, Wide (WAN, Local (LAN)/Wireless(WLAN) etc. The industry is an ever-more important part of technology, and is set to become even bigger as the Internet of Things (IoT) rapidly forays into the various aspects of our lives. Cisco Systems, Inc., Palo Alto Networks, Inc. and Arista Networks, Inc., Fortinet, Inc. are some of the major computer communications companies.
